Comprehending Log Cabin Construction
Log cabins are special in their building, primarily utilizing logs as the main structural component. This approach not just provides strength and sturdiness however likewise produces a comfortable and inviting atmosphere. Log cabin manufacturing involves a number of crucial steps and factors to consider:
1. Selecting the Right Wood
The option of wood is vital in log cabin construction. Different kinds of wood offer varying levels of durability, insulation, and aesthetic appeal. Below is a table of commonly utilized woods in log cabin construction and their attributes:

3. Log Preparation
After harvesting, logs must be processed to ensure they are suitable for building. This includes:
Debarking: Removing the external bark to prevent insect infestations and decay.Cutting: Cutting the logs to the wanted lengths and sizes.Profiling: Shaping logs to fit together seamlessly throughout building and construction. The real building and construction process of a log cabin can be broken down into the following stages:
A. Foundation
Producing a strong foundation is essential for the stability of the cabin. Typical structure types include:
Crawl Space: Allows for ventilation but needs cautious wetness control.Concrete Slab: Provides a strong, flat base but needs to be insulated to avoid heat loss.Pier and Beam: Elevates the cabin but requires more materials and effort.B. Log Assembly
Logs are stacked on the foundation, with corners interlocked utilizing specialized notches.

Q1: How long does it take to develop a log cabin?A: The timeline varies substantially based upon size, design, and climate condition. Typically, it can take anywhere from a few months to over a year.
Q2: What is the typical cost of a log cabin?A: Costs can vary widely depending on size, products, and location, generally varying from ₤ 100 to ₤ 300 per square foot.
Q3: Are log cabins energy-efficient?A: Yes! When correctly built with excellent insulation and sealing, log cabins can be extremely energy-efficient. The thermal mass of logs helps to manage interior temperatures.
Q4: Do log cabins require a lot of upkeep?A: While log cabins do need regular upkeep, such as staining and sealing, their sturdiness can make them simpler to maintain than conventional framed homes.
